Common Risks Faced by Hydraulic Fracturing Operators

Hydraulic fracturing operations involve significant risks that can affect both safety and productivity. Safety hazards include well blowouts, which can cause uncontrolled releases of oil, gas, or fracking fluids, leading to potential injuries and environmental damage. Equipment failure or malfunction is another common risk, potentially resulting in costly delays and repairs.

Environmental risks are also prominent, notably the possibility of groundwater contamination and surface spills, which pose regulatory and reputational challenges. Additionally, the release of methane or hazardous chemicals can lead to sizable liabilities if not properly managed. Financial risks stem from project delays or increased operational costs caused by unforeseen incidents or regulatory restrictions.

Operational risks encompass logistical challenges, such as transportation of equipment and hazardous materials across sensitive regions. Moreover, intense scrutiny from regulators and communities heightens the importance of comprehensive risk management in hydraulic fracturing operations. Insurance Policy Structures for Hydraulic Fracturing Operations

Insurance policy structures for hydraulic fracturing operations are tailored to address the unique risks associated with oil and gas activities. These structures typically combine various coverages to provide comprehensive protection for operators. Common policy types include general liability, property, and specialized environmental or pollution coverages. Each policy is designed to cover specific risks such as equipment damage, environmental liabilities, and third-party injuries.

Insurance providers often customize these policies based on project scope, location, and operational risk factors. This customization involves detailed risk assessments to determine appropriate coverage limits and deductibles. Many policies also incorporate clauses for catastrophic events or unusual incidents often encountered in hydraulic fracturing operations.

A well-structured insurance policy may include multiple layers of coverage, which can be categorized as follows:

  1. Primary coverage to handle standard risks
  2. Excess or umbrella policies for extraordinary liabilities
  3. Specialized environmental or pollution provisions to address unique hazards in hydraulic fracturing.

This flexible approach ensures comprehensive protection while aligning with regulatory standards and operational needs.

Coverage Gaps and Challenges in Insuring Hydraulic Fracturing Activities

Insuring hydraulic fracturing activities presents notable coverage gaps and challenges due to the complex and technical nature of these operations. Many insurers perceive the risks as inherently high, often resulting in exclusions or limited coverage in policies. This creates difficulties in providing comprehensive protection for operators.

One core challenge is accurately assessing the environmental and operational risks associated with hydraulic fracturing. The novelty of certain fracking techniques and the variability of geological formations further complicate risk evaluation, leading insurers to adopt cautious or restrictive underwriting approaches. Consequently, coverage gaps may leave operators vulnerable to unexpected liabilities or incidents.

Regulatory uncertainties also contribute to coverage challenges. Many jurisdictions impose evolving compliance requirements, which insurers may not fully incorporate into policies. This can cause discrepancies between actual liabilities and coverage provisions, increasing the potential for uncovered claims. Therefore, insurers and operators must carefully navigate these regulatory complexities to manage risk effectively.

Assessing risk factors specific to hydraulic fracturing projects

Assessing risk factors specific to hydraulic fracturing projects involves a comprehensive evaluation of multiple technical and environmental variables. These include subsurface geology, well design, and operational procedures, which influence the likelihood of accidents or failures. Understanding geological formations helps identify potential for induced seismicity or formation fluid migration, both of which can lead to liabilities.

Operational risks such as mechanical failures, equipment malfunctions, and human error also need careful analysis. Properly evaluating hydraulic fracturing techniques and safety protocols minimizes incidents that could result in environmental damage or worker injuries. Regulatory compliance and local environmental sensitivities are additional considerations.

Environmental risks like groundwater contamination, methane leaks, and surface spills are critical factors affecting insurance risk assessments. The accuracy of risk evaluation depends on reliable data collection, site-specific analyses, and historical incident records. This process aids insurers in determining appropriate coverage levels and premiums for hydraulic fracturing operations.
